Output 3d5c04e1db5ba0157081a63c2dec26df5b249a3b98f7969986bd35ca7f39dcc3:4

value
659144163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e9f4591b06088b400372ce8754f6274227b5060 OP_EQUAL
address
35wXomEVWepeuPzuGQjWUQeCvEDPU9P9zE
transaction
3d5c04e1db5ba0157081a63c2dec26df5b249a3b98f7969986bd35ca7f39dcc3
spent
true